 ty and surrounding farms. @chefbangerter\n\nMichel Nischan\n\nFour-time Ja
 mes Beard Award-winner Chef Michel Nischan has been dubbed the “Godfathe
 r” of advocacy in the culinary world\, maintaining the longest-standing 
 record fighting for a more sustainable\, resilient\, and equitable food sy
 stem through policy change. Michel is Co-Founder of the James Beard Founda
 tion Chef Boot Camp for Policy and Change\, and the only chef in America t
 o change the Federal Farm Bill\, twice\, through his non-profit organizati
 on Wholesome Wave. Wholesome Wave was founded in 2007—the same year both
  of his restaurants were listed on Condé Nast’s Top 95 Restaurants in t
 he World (Pure in Mumbai\, India\, and The Dressing Room Restaurant in Wes
 tport\, CT). Michel’s powerful speeches have silenced many rooms\, while
  his courage has paved paths in advocacy for hundreds of chefs\, thousands
  of college graduates\, influencers\, and communities around the world. He
  now puts his efforts toward feeding those who have less to spend on their
  family in an entire day\, than what his patrons spent on a single dish. @
 michelnischan @wholesomecrave\n\nPeter Dewar\n\nChef Peter Dewar is a Facu

 tives that support Nova Scotia communities. @chefpeterdewar\n\nNorman Van 
 Aken\n\nNorman Van Aken is widely known for introducing the term “Fusion
 ” into the vocabulary of cuisine due to a speech he presented in Santa F
 e in 1989. He is the only Floridian Chef recipient of the James Beard Foun
 dation’s “Who’s Who” in American Food and Beverage. He has also be
 en a semifinalist for the “Best Chef in America”. His namesake restaur
 ant NORMAN’S\, was nominated as a finalist for “Best Restaurant in Ame
 rica”. He has represented the United States with international recogniti
 ons that include being honoured alongside Alice Waters\, Paul Prudhomme\, 
 and Mark Miller as “One of the Founders of New American Cuisine” at Ma
 drid Fusión\, Spain’s International Summit of Gastronomy. @normanvanake
 n\n\nMary Sue Milliken\n\nMary Sue Milliken is a James Beard and Julia Chi
 ld Award-winning chef\, cookbook author\, activist\, and media personality
 . She is best known for her modern Mexican Border Grill restaurants in Los
  Angeles and Las Vegas\; the fast-casual eateries BBQ Mexicana and Pacha M
 amas in Las Vegas\; and Socalo\, a California canteen and Mexican pub in S
 anta Monica—all created with her business partner Susan Feniger. Mary Su
 e has co-authored five cookbooks\, co-starred in Food Network’s Too Hot 
 Tamales\, and successfully competed on Bravo’s Top Chef Masters. Millike
 n is passionate about food policy and works with nonprofits around the wor
 ld to bring her expertise to help shape sustainable food systems. Mary Sue
  also serves on the Board of Trustees for the James Beard Foundation and i
 s a founding member of Regarding Her. @marysuemilliken
